10-man Sounders FC 2 earns road draw at Whitecaps FC 2

S2 vs WFC2

LANGLEY, B.C. 
- Jordan Schweitzer scored a brace as a 10-man Seattle Sounders FC 2 (9-11-7, 34 points) earned a road point at Whitecaps FC 2 (11-7-9, 42 points) Monday at McLeod Athletic Park. Marco Bustos also scored twice for the home side as the Rave Green equalized twice despite playing a man down for the final 40 minutes of play. With three games remaining in the 2016 USL season, Head Coach Ezra Hendrickson's club is currently tied for ninth in the Western Conference, just one point behind San Antonio FC for the eighth and final postseason spot. S2 next travels to face the OKC Energy at Taft Stadium on Sunday, September 11 (4:00 p.m. PT / Live-Streamed on SoundersFC.com).
After Bustos struck first for Whitecaps FC 2 in the third minute, Schweitzer equalized in the 21
st
 for his third of the season. Fellow Homegrown Player Darwin Jones fed Schweitzer, who then combined with Irvin Parra for a shot inside the area that went to the bottom right corner of the net.
Whitecaps FC 2 went up 2-1 minutes after halftime when Bustos converted a penalty kick following a Schweitzer foul in the 18-yard-box. Moments later, midfielder Zach Mathers was issued a red card in the 51
st
 minute, forcing S2 to play the remaining 39 minutes with 10 men.
Schweitzer completed his brace and secured a point for the visiting side in the 81
st
 minute, extending S2's unbeaten streak to three games (2-0-1). Victor Mansaray played a ball in from the left side to a streaking Schweitzer in the center of the 18-yard-box for a header into the top right corner, forcing the 2-2 final scoreline.
Just one point below the postseason cutoff line with three matches remaining in the 2016 USL campaign, S2 continues its four-match road swing to conclude the season next Sunday at OKC Energy FC (4:00 p.m. PT / Live-streamed on SoundersFC.com). The Rave Green finish the season on the following two Saturdays, first facing off with Colorado Springs Switchbacks FC on September 17 before the season finale at Swope Park Rangers on September 24.
